Durbar floor plate

BenefitsThe raised pattern on Durbar creates a slip-resistant

surface at all angles and allows plates to be used in any

direction.

The spaces between the studs create a self-draining

surface, which is easy to clean. This characteristic

reduces corrosion and gives Durbar a long life.

Durbar is readily weldable by normal processes.

ApplicationsDurbar is the economical answer for stairs, bridges,

containers, mechanical handling equipment, and many

other applications.

Standards and gradesDurbar is available to EN 10025 : 1993 in grades S275,

S275JR, S355 and S355JR.

Mechanical propertiesThe mechanical properties of Durbar comply with

EN 10025 : 1993 and are shown in table 1. The values

shown for strength and elongation in table 1 are for test

pieces taken transverse to the rolling direction; those for

the impact test are for test pieces taken in the rolling

direction.

Chemical compositionThe chemical composition of Durbar complies with

EN 10025 : 1993 and is shown in table 2.

DimensionsCorus manufactures Durbar in standard widths, lengths

and thicknesses. Dimensions for coil are shown in table

3 and for cut lengths in table 4.

The thickness of Durbar is that of the plain plate,

exclusive of the raised pattern. The stud height varies

with the plate dimensions and steel grade, being

typically within the overall range of 1.5mm-2.2mm.

Table 1: Mechanical properties: Durbar

Grade ReL (N/mm2) Rm (N/mm2) A (%) Impact test

Min Min-max Min

L0 = 80mm Temp Min energy

3≤t<5 5≤t<7 7≤t<11 11≤t<12.5 °C J

S275 275 410-560 18 20 21 22 – –

S275JR 275 410-560 18 20 21 22 20 27

S355 355 490-630 18 20 21 22 – –

S355JR 355 490-630 18 20 21 22 20 27

Notes:1. Material thickness, t, is in millimetres.2. Impact properties of quality JR products are verified only when specified at the time of the enquiry and order.3. Impact strengths apply to thicknesses ≥6mm and are for standard test pieces only.

Table 2: Chemical composition: Durbar

Grade C Mn P S Si N1, 2 Nb

Max Max Max Max Max Max Min-max

S275 0.25 1.60 0.050 0.050 0.50 – –

S275JR 0.21 1.50 0.045 0.045 – 0.009 –

S355 0.23 1.60 0.050 0.050 0.50 – 0.003-0.100

S355JR 0.24 1.60 0.045 0.045 0.55 0.009 0.003-0.100

Notes:1. It is permissible to exceed the specified values provided that for each increase of 0.001% nitrogen the phosphorus

maximum content will be reduced by 0.005%; the nitrogen content of the ladle analysis, however, shall not be more than0.012%.

2. The maximum value for nitrogen does not apply if the chemical composition shows a minimum total aluminium content of0.020% or if sufficient other nitrogen-binding elements are present. The nitrogen-binding elements shall be mentioned inthe inspection document.

3. Values are in weight percentages.

Table 4: Dimensions: Durbar cut lengths

Standard thickness Length

S275/S275JR S355/S355JR

Min Max Min Max

3.00 1830 6000 – –

4.50 1500 9500 1500 9500

6.00 1500 9500 1500 9500

8.00 1500 13000 1500 13000

10.00 1500 13000 1500 13000

12.50 1500 13000 1500 13000

Note: Dimensions are in millimetres.

Table 3: Dimensions: Durbar coil

Standard thickness Standard widths

All grades

3.00 1000/1250

4.50 1000/1250/1500

6.00 1000/1250/1500

8.00 1000/1250/1500

10.00 1000/1250/1500

12.50 1000/1250/1500

Note: Dimensions are in millimetres.

Table 5: Weight per unit area

Thickness (mm) Weight (kg/m2)

3.0 24.9

4.5 36.9

6.0 48.7

8.0 64.4

10.0 80.1

12.5 99.7
